Output d5d38ce91295e75c58b6a268e2134fd03424c6796b76613191f1b77881ec509a:0

value
89239302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 191189f41b06aa2dab4f689dbbd685e240d5cc5e OP_EQUAL
address
33yZpxmXsmjSGZPMtzWhDo6LCBxyUZMmRN
transaction
d5d38ce91295e75c58b6a268e2134fd03424c6796b76613191f1b77881ec509a
spent
true